What is Diesel Generator Overload?
A Diesel Generator Overload occurs when the total electrical load connected to the generator exceeds its rated capacity. This means the generator is forced to produce more power than it was designed to handle, which can result in overheating, internal damage, or failure of connected appliances.

Signs of Diesel Generator Overload
Before diving into preventive steps, it’s essential to recognize the signs of overload. These include:
- Generator engine overheating
- Flickering or dimming lights
- Frequent tripping of circuit breakers
- Sluggish engine performance
- Unusual noises from the diesel engine
If you observe any of these signs, it may be time to assess your generator’s load.
Step-by-Step Tips to Prevent Diesel Generator Overload
1. Know Your Generator’s Capacity
Start by understanding your generator’s rated power output, which is usually expressed in kilowatts (kW). Whether you have a 25kw generator or a 10kw generator, ensure the total load connected does not exceed the maximum capacity.

2. Perform Load Calculations
Calculate the total power requirement of all devices and systems that will be connected. This includes lights, HVAC systems, motors, and any heavy equipment. Use a wattmeter or consult an electrician to estimate your total usage.
Avoid guesswork—overestimating the load a diesel fueled generator can handle is a common cause of Diesel Generator Overload.
3. Prioritize Load Distribution
Instead of connecting all devices at once, prioritize and stagger usage. For example, you may run critical equipment like computers and lights first, then add other machinery after monitoring generator performance.

4. Invest in an Automatic Transfer Switch (ATS)
An ATS automatically detects power outages and starts your generator while managing the load transfer. It ensures only essential systems are powered, reducing the risk of Diesel Generator Overload during peak usage.

6. Use Load Banks for Testing
Load banks simulate real-world electrical loads and allow you to test your generator without risking connected equipment. These are especially helpful for businesses using backup generators in Canada where reliability is crucial.
By regularly testing your generator with a load bank, you can ensure it performs under different load conditions without reaching the threshold of Diesel Generator Overload.
